About 2-oxa-6-thiaspiro[4.6]undecane

2-oxa-6-thiaspiro[4.6]undecane (PubChem CID 118209629) has the molecular formula C9H16OS and a molecular weight of 172.29 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 2-oxa-6-thiaspiro[4.6]undecane.
